The goal of updating the historically-rich Oak Ridge High School campus was to create a state-of-the-art 21st century learning environment. The classroom buildings are centered on learning hubs that accommodate a variety of activities, including large group instruction, small group meetings and one-on-one instruction. Glazing between the traditional classrooms and the learning hubs creates a visual and physical connection between the spaces. An entrepreneurship academy gives students the opportunity to learning in a highly adaptive and collaborative TEAL (technology enabled active learning) lab to foster hands-on skills. The multi-phased 334,098 SF replacement project also included a new front door to the campus, new administration suite, media center, gymnasium and a new state-of-the-art auditorium.
